SPECS: man.spec - added subpackage -whatis, since he requires cron...

charles charles at pld-linux.org
Tue Aug 9 20:37:07 CEST 2005


Author: charles                      Date: Tue Aug  9 18:37:07 2005 GMT
Module: SPECS                         Tag: HEAD
---- Log message:
- added subpackage -whatis, since he requires crondaemon and
  relations resulting from it
- fixed install makewhatis.{crondaily,weekly}
- fixed -ro-usr.patch (now database whatis is formed)

---- Files affected:
SPECS:
   man.spec (1.101 -> 1.102) 

---- Diffs:

================================================================
Index: SPECS/man.spec
diff -u SPECS/man.spec:1.101 SPECS/man.spec:1.102
--- SPECS/man.spec:1.101	Sat Jul  9 09:55:51 2005
+++ SPECS/man.spec	Tue Aug  9 20:37:01 2005
@@ -133,6 +133,21 @@
 %description config -l pl
 Plik konfiguracyjny dla różnych czytników podręczników.
 
+%package whatis
+Summary:	whatis utilities
+Summary(pl):	Narzędzia whatis
+Group:		Applications/System
+Requires:	%{name} = %{version}-%{release}
+Requires:	crondaemon
+
+%description whatis
+This package provides the following utilities:
+apropos, whatis and makewhatis.
+
+%description whatis -l pl
+Ten pakiet dostracza następujące narzędzia:
+apropos, whatis i makewhatis.
+
 %package -n man2html
 Summary:	manroff to html converter
 Summary(pl):	Konwerter formatu manroff na html
@@ -150,6 +165,7 @@
 Summary:	CGI interface to man2html
 Summary(pl):	Interfejs CGI dla man2html
 Group:		Applications/System
+Requires:	%{name}-whatis = %{version}-%{release}
 Requires:	man2html = %{version}-%{release}
 
 %description -n man2html-cgi
@@ -226,8 +242,8 @@
 # for man_db and xman compatibility
 ln -sf soelim $RPM_BUILD_ROOT%{_bindir}/zsoelim
 
-install %{SOURCE2} $RPM_BUILD_ROOT/etc/cron.daily/makewhatis
-install %{SOURCE1} $RPM_BUILD_ROOT/etc/cron.weekly/makewhatis
+install %{SOURCE1} $RPM_BUILD_ROOT/etc/cron.daily/makewhatis
+install %{SOURCE2} $RPM_BUILD_ROOT/etc/cron.weekly/makewhatis
 
 touch $RPM_BUILD_ROOT/var/cache/man/whatis
 
@@ -283,56 +299,30 @@
 %files -f man.lang
 %defattr(644,root,root,755)
 %doc HISTORY README TODO
-%attr(750,root,root) %config(noreplace) %verify(not size mtime md5) /etc/cron.weekly/makewhatis
-%attr(750,root,root) %config(noreplace) %verify(not size mtime md5) /etc/cron.daily/makewhatis
-
 %attr(2755,root,man) %{_bindir}/man
-
 %attr(755,root,root) %{_bindir}/man2dvi
-%attr(755,root,root) %{_bindir}/apropos
-%attr(755,root,root) %{_bindir}/whatis
 %attr(755,root,root) %{_bindir}/zsoelim
-%attr(755,root,root) %{_sbindir}/makewhatis
-
-%config(noreplace,missingok) %verify(not md5 mtime size) /var/cache/man/whatis
-
-# Supported languages bg cs da de en es fi fr hr it ja nl pl pt ro sl  + hu
-
-%{_mandir}/man1/apropos.1*
 %{_mandir}/man1/man.1*
-%{_mandir}/man1/whatis.1*
-%{_mandir}/man[58]/*
 
-%lang(bg) %{_mandir}/bg/man[15]/*
-%lang(cs) %{_mandir}/cs/man[158]/*
-%lang(da) %{_mandir}/da/man[158]/*
-%lang(de) %{_mandir}/de/man[158]/*
-%lang(el) %{_mandir}/el/man1/apropos.1*
+# Supported languages bg cs da de en es fi fr hr it ja nl pl pt ro sl  + hu
+%lang(bg) %{_mandir}/bg/man1/man.1*
+%lang(cs) %{_mandir}/cs/man1/man.1*
+%lang(da) %{_mandir}/da/man1/man.1*
+%lang(de) %{_mandir}/de/man1/man.1*
 %lang(el) %{_mandir}/el/man1/man.1*
-%lang(el) %{_mandir}/el/man1/whatis.1*
-%lang(el) %{_mandir}/el/man[58]/*
-%lang(es) %{_mandir}/es/man[158]/*
-%lang(fi) %{_mandir}/fi/man[158]/*
-%lang(fr) %{_mandir}/fr/man[158]/*
-%lang(hr) %{_mandir}/hr/man[158]/*
-%lang(hu) %{_mandir}/hu/man[158]/*
-%lang(it) %{_mandir}/it/man[158]/*
-%lang(ja) %{_mandir}/ja/man1/apropos.1*
+%lang(es) %{_mandir}/es/man1/man.1*
+%lang(fi) %{_mandir}/fi/man1/man.1*
+%lang(fr) %{_mandir}/fr/man1/man.1*
+%lang(hr) %{_mandir}/hr/man1/man.1*
+%lang(hu) %{_mandir}/hu/man1/man.1*
+%lang(it) %{_mandir}/it/man1/man.1*
 %lang(ja) %{_mandir}/ja/man1/man.1*
-%lang(ja) %{_mandir}/ja/man1/whatis.1*
-%lang(ja) %{_mandir}/ja/man[58]/*
-%lang(ko) %{_mandir}/ko/man[158]/*
-%lang(nl) %{_mandir}/nl/man[158]/*
-%lang(pl) %{_mandir}/pl/man1/apropos.1*
+%lang(ko) %{_mandir}/ko/man1/man.1*
+%lang(nl) %{_mandir}/nl/man1/man.1*
 %lang(pl) %{_mandir}/pl/man1/man.1*
-%lang(pl) %{_mandir}/pl/man1/whatis.1*
-%lang(pl) %{_mandir}/pl/man[58]/*
-%lang(pt) %{_mandir}/pt/man[158]/*
-%lang(ro) %{_mandir}/ro/man1/apropos.1*
+%lang(pt) %{_mandir}/pt/man1/man.1*
 %lang(ro) %{_mandir}/ro/man1/man.1*
-%lang(ro) %{_mandir}/ro/man1/whatis.1*
-%lang(ro) %{_mandir}/ro/man[58]/*
-%lang(sl) %{_mandir}/sl/man[158]/*
+%lang(sl) %{_mandir}/sl/man1/man.1*
 
 %{_datadir}/locale/en/man
 %lang(bg) %{_datadir}/locale/bg/man
@@ -357,6 +347,57 @@
 %files config
 %defattr(644,root,root,755)
 %config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/man.config
+%{_mandir}/man5/*
+%lang(bg) %{_mandir}/bg/man5/*
+%lang(cs) %{_mandir}/cs/man5/*
+%lang(da) %{_mandir}/da/man5/*
+%lang(de) %{_mandir}/de/man5/*
+%lang(el) %{_mandir}/el/man5/*
+%lang(es) %{_mandir}/es/man5/*
+%lang(fi) %{_mandir}/fi/man5/*
+%lang(fr) %{_mandir}/fr/man5/*
+%lang(hr) %{_mandir}/hr/man5/*
+%lang(it) %{_mandir}/it/man5/*
+%lang(ja) %{_mandir}/ja/man5/*
+%lang(ko) %{_mandir}/ko/man5/*
+%lang(nl) %{_mandir}/nl/man5/*
+%lang(pl) %{_mandir}/pl/man5/*
+%lang(pt) %{_mandir}/pt/man5/*
+%lang(ro) %{_mandir}/ro/man5/*
+%lang(sl) %{_mandir}/sl/man5/*
+
+%files whatis
+%defattr(644,root,root,755)
+%attr(750,root,root) %config(noreplace) %verify(not size mtime md5) /etc/cron.weekly/makewhatis
+%attr(750,root,root) %config(noreplace) %verify(not size mtime md5) /etc/cron.daily/makewhatis
+%attr(755,root,root) %{_bindir}/apropos
+%attr(755,root,root) %{_bindir}/whatis
+%attr(755,root,root) %{_sbindir}/makewhatis
+%config(noreplace,missingok) %verify(not md5 mtime size) /var/cache/man/whatis
+%{_mandir}/man1/[aw]*
+%{_mandir}/man8/*
+%lang(bg) %{_mandir}/bg/man1/[aw]*
+%lang(cs) %{_mandir}/cs/man1/[aw]*
+%lang(da) %{_mandir}/da/man1/[aw]*
+%lang(de) %{_mandir}/de/man1/[aw]*
+%lang(el) %{_mandir}/el/man1/[aw]*
+%lang(el) %{_mandir}/el/man8/*
+%lang(es) %{_mandir}/es/man1/[aw]*
+%lang(fi) %{_mandir}/fi/man1/[aw]*
+%lang(fr) %{_mandir}/fr/man1/[aw]*
+%lang(hr) %{_mandir}/hr/man1/[aw]*
+%lang(hu) %{_mandir}/hu/man1/[aw]*
+%lang(it) %{_mandir}/it/man1/[aw]*
+%lang(it) %{_mandir}/it/man8/*
+%lang(ja) %{_mandir}/ja/man1/[aw]*
+%lang(ja) %{_mandir}/ja/man8/*
+%lang(ko) %{_mandir}/ko/man1/[aw]*
+%lang(nl) %{_mandir}/nl/man1/[aw]*
+%lang(pl) %{_mandir}/pl/man1/[aw]*
+%lang(pt) %{_mandir}/pt/man1/[aw]*
+%lang(ro) %{_mandir}/ro/man1/[aw]*
+%lang(ro) %{_mandir}/ro/man8/*
+%lang(sl) %{_mandir}/sl/man1/[aw]*
 
 %files -n man2html
 %defattr(644,root,root,755)
@@ -388,6 +429,12 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.102  2005/08/09 18:37:01  charles
+- added subpackage -whatis, since he requires crondaemon and
+  relations resulting from it
+- fixed install makewhatis.{crondaily,weekly}
+- fixed -ro-usr.patch (now database whatis is formed)
+
 Revision 1.101  2005/07/09 07:55:51  twittner
 - fixed man2html-cgi, mainly paths: added -cgi_paths.patch, moved
   /home/http/cgi-bin/man -> /usr/lib/cgi-bin/man
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/SPECS/man.spec?r1=1.101&r2=1.102&f=u




More information about the pld-cvs-commit mailing list